Elo 22" Touchscreen Monitor E351600

Manufacturer: Elo Touch Solutions, Inc Product ID: E351600 UPC: 696449969109
Elo 22" Touchscreen Monitor E351600
Our Price : $
Price 541.04
Quantity
Related Items
Recently
Viewed
Items